At an emergency ·meeting t week the local branch cided to do its part in ling the victims of the ent earthquakes in Gua- nala, in support with the ,tional Red Cross objective $500,000. Local Branch president Al ichel urges all Whitby idents to forward their nations to any of the banks the greater Whitby area, the ctoria and Grey Trust mpany on Dundas Street st, or the Red Cross office the Centennial Building, 6 Centre Street South, ceipts will be issued as nations are received. "The branch objective is response to the urgent ed. the earthquake victims Guatemala have for such ais as medication, food, inkets, tents and medical uipment", says Mr. Stachel., [ave a million people have en reported homeless". "The public response to r appeal is very encourag- as donations have already ien received", Mr. Stachel d early last week. financial aid is what Red oss has been asked to pro- ie as the cost of transpor- ion and storage of goods very high compared to what costs to buy the needed (ods from countries close Guatemala". The school, organized by þ Ontario Fire Marshall's fice, is being held for three ~urs a night, one nighit a ~ek for 13 weeks, Feb. 16 May 10. The Whitby Fire Depart- &nt is acting as hast for the hol., which is being held in ail Two at Thickson and anning Roads. The course, accor.ding ta fhitby's Platoon Chief Ken orner, covers the raie of 1e fire fighter in fire preven- on, featuring building and ire codes, bylaws, and azards ta Iook for during tspections. Films and guests lectureres ê, part of the program, which jdesigned to bring Lirban and Irai fireddepartments up ta se standard. - The first of these Ontario ire Marshall's fire prevention ;hools was held iast spring îi the Durham Region at iunderland. , Ten members of the ihitby departnent are taking ji,rt in this year's school.
